aboutsummaryrefslogtreecommitdiff
path: root/devel/llvm
diff options
context:
space:
mode:
authorAlberto Villa <avilla@FreeBSD.org>2010-09-06 22:28:56 +0000
committerAlberto Villa <avilla@FreeBSD.org>2010-09-06 22:28:56 +0000
commit344b5508a4286b3b605a4a1c5a73fd275ebd9234 (patch)
treeca11fa164a7ed0f5610252dbae6287d7a2b391b1 /devel/llvm
parent8d08b6157441c8c6af1ddabe281129b627a4caca (diff)
downloadports-344b5508a4286b3b605a4a1c5a73fd275ebd9234.tar.gz
ports-344b5508a4286b3b605a4a1c5a73fd275ebd9234.zip
- Disable asserts by default as they break threading programs.
- Bump PORTREVISION. PR: ports/149746 Submitted by: avilla Approved by: brooks (maintainer), tabthorpe (mentor, implicit)
Notes
Notes: svn path=/head/; revision=260663
Diffstat (limited to 'devel/llvm')
-rw-r--r--devel/llvm/Makefile9
1 files changed, 5 insertions, 4 deletions
diff --git a/devel/llvm/Makefile b/devel/llvm/Makefile
index 022404fc31b8..86cd9f070d22 100644
--- a/devel/llvm/Makefile
+++ b/devel/llvm/Makefile
@@ -7,6 +7,7 @@
PORTNAME= llvm
PORTVERSION= 2.7
+PORTREVISION= 1
CATEGORIES= devel lang
MASTER_SITES= http://llvm.org/releases/${PORTVERSION}/
EXTRACT_SUFX= .tgz
@@ -38,7 +39,7 @@ CONFIGURE_ARGS+= --enable-optimized
CONFIGURE_ARGS+= --enable-bindings=none
-OPTIONS= NO_ASSERTS "Disable assertions" off
+OPTIONS= ASSERTS "Enable assertions (thread unsafe)" off
.if defined(NOPORTDOCS)
DOCSRCDIR=
@@ -70,10 +71,10 @@ CONFIGURE_ARGS+= --enable-pic --with-pic
CONFIGURE_ARGS+= --with-optimize-option=-O2
.endif
-.ifdef(WITH_NO_ASSERTS)
-CONFIGURE_ARGS+= --disable-assertions
-.else
+.ifdef(WITH_ASSERTS)
CONFIGURE_ARGS+= --enable-assertions
+.else
+CONFIGURE_ARGS+= --disable-assertions
.endif
post-patch: